Reading is one of my top subjects! I have experience working as a Reading Specialist in an elementary school. I have also worked as a first grade, teacher and literacy interventionist.

I create personalized lessons that are geared to your child’s strengths and weaknesses
I am a dual certified Reading Specialist and Elementary School Teacher with a Masters in Literacy/Cognition. I have experience working as a 1st grade teacher, tutor, literacy interventionist and reading specialist. I’m trained and experienced in a research based intensive phonics program, and I use it with K-3 students to teach phonemic awareness, phonics, decoding and high frequency word fluency. I use an extension of the same program with 4th and 5th grade students to teach word decoding by phonemes (sounds), graphemes (2-3 letter sounds), and morphemes (chunks of words with meaning).
